How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Adair Park Fulton?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Adair Park Fulton Studio Apartments | $1,517 | $1,040 | $1,940 |
Adair Park Fulton 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,566 | $540 | $2,350 |
Adair Park Fulton 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,909 | $620 | $2,995 |
Adair Park Fulton 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,447 | $1,199 | $7,250 |
Adair Park Fulton 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,320 | $2,200 | $10,000+ |
